The box weighs 25 pounds with six drives installed.
The R6 comes configured as RAID 5, formatted for Windows and management software on the drive.
I will swap Hitachi drives and install 120GB Force GT's to see what the maximum transfer rate possible.

I ran AIDA 64 HD benchmark to get some quick numbers on RAID 5 before I switch it to SSD RAID 0
Pretty good numbers, close to the Hitachi specs of 150MB/s x 6 = 900MB/s in RAID 5

Promise Technology makes their own PCB.
The processor is PMC Sierra and cache memory is Hynix
